Ecosyste.ms: Repos

An open API service providing repository metadata for many open source software ecosystems.

Bitbucket.org / cpointe

cpointe/mash

In brewing, mashing passes raw ingredients through hot water to activate, hydrate, and convert them for fermentation. Mash, the open source project, takes raw data payloads and provides a generic mediation process to translate the payloads into a new output. This allows configuration-driven mediation to be plugged into your application, which is especially important when dealing with ad-hoc tweaks that need to occur to payloads to add, remove, or alter them to conform to changing service payloads to/from other systems.

Language: java - Size: 996 KB - Last synced: 12 months ago

cpointe/fermenter

Fermenter is an open source project for leveraging model driven architecture principles to perform code generation. It leverages developer-friendly models (e.g., json) to stamp out repeatable aspects of your architecture, allowing developers, data scientists, and DevOps engineers to focus more time on the interesting and business relevant portions of their efforts.

Language: java - Size: 11.5 MB - Last synced: 12 months ago

cpointe/habushu

A Maven plugin to build Python projects using an automated, predictable order of execution of build commands that apply DevOps and configuration management best practices

Language: java - Size: 2.97 MB - Last synced: 12 months ago

cpointe/prime

In brewing, you prime nearly finished beer with a little extra sugar (or similar fermentable product) just before bottling to help the beer carbonate. In Java, Prime adds a little structure or manipulates data in your database just before starting up your application. Prime leverages Flyway to deliver "sugar" to your database - we just do a little bit to package it up to run when your war is loaded.

Language: java - Size: 1010 KB - Last synced: 12 months ago

cpointe/krausening

In brewing, krausening (KROI-zen-ing) refers to adding a small amount of existing beer to fresh wort to prime the beer for carbonation. In Java and Python, Krausening is a project to populate finished archives for deployment. This approach allows Properties files to be externalized from deployment units, enabling the same deployment unit to be leveraged repeatedly without the need to rebuild or hack the archive.

Language: java - Size: 1.83 MB - Last synced: 12 months ago

cpointe/poetry-monorepo-dependency-plugin

Poetry plugin that facilitates the usage of more complex monorepo project structures by pinning version dependencies when building and publishing archives with local path dependencies to other Poetry projects within the same monorepo.

Language: python - Size: 650 KB - Last synced: 12 months ago

cpointe/poetry-lock-groups-plugin

Poetry plugin that extends the default behavior of Poetry's lock command to facilitate the management and deployment of packages within more complex mono-repo project structures that rely on path dependencies

Language: python - Size: 443 KB - Last synced: 12 months ago

cpointe/license-maven-plugin

Fork of the mojohaus/license-maven-plugin project to allow for single year copyright statements in file headers.

Language: java - Size: 11.1 MB - Last synced: 12 months ago

cpointe/flyway

Forked flyway version that uses the default security-settings.xml location

Language: java - Size: 12.5 MB - Last synced: over 1 year ago

cpointe/tap-room

Tap Room is a simple extraction and correlation framework that leverages Lucene-based queries to work with small dataset. There are better ways to handle "macro" or "micro" sized data sets (e.g., Apache Spark). This project is aimed at "nano" sized data sets where adding more components isn't possible or worth the effort.

Language: java - Size: 1.2 MB - Last synced: 12 months ago

cpointe/csi-portal

Language: - Size: 387 KB - Last synced: over 1 year ago

cpointe/java-excel-generator

This is a simple library that can be used to generate nicely formatted xlsx files.

Language: java - Size: 465 KB - Last synced: over 1 year ago